Listing remarks MLS

Four-family building located on a quiet cul-de-sac in Florissant, Missouri. This property is part of a larger 44-unit apartment complex consisting of seven buildings within the same cul-de-sac, offering investors the opportunity to acquire multiple buildings within one cohesive community. The four family buildings can be purchased separately or together, and the 32 additional units can also be purchased with the four families if desired. The complex has undergone extensive renovations between 2023 and 2026, with more than $2.2 million in capital improvements completed throughout the property. Upgrades include improvements to electrical systems, common areas, windows, water heaters, furnaces, and condensers. This building features 2 bedroom units with 3,536 square feet and features a pitched roof, central heating and cooling, and spacious common areas. Each four-family building includes five off-street parking spaces. Units offer washer and dryer hookups, with additional potential to add shared laundry facilities. All four units within the building feature similar updates, providing consistency in layout and finishes across the property. Current rents are below market, presenting an opportunity for future rent growth. Market data indicates average rents of approximately $1,050 for two-bedroom units within a five-mile radius. At least one unit per building may be available for showings or potential owner-occupancy. Conveniently located near Lambert International Airport and major employers such as Boeing and Amazon, the property benefits from strong employment drivers in the surrounding area. The buildings are located within a designated flood zone. The City of Florissant has acquired adjacent land for a planned future park development, which will further enhance the surrounding area.

For passive investors: Depreciation is non-cash, so a rental often shows a tax loss while cash-flowing — sheltering income. Rental losses are passive: they offset passive income freely, and up to $25,000/yr can offset ordinary (W-2) income if you actively participate and your MAGI is under $100k (phasing out to $0 by $150k); unused losses carry forward. On sale, claimed depreciation is recaptured at up to 25%, and gains may owe capital-gains tax (a 1031 exchange can defer both). Figures are a year-1 estimate at your 24.0% rate — not tax advice; consult a CPA.
